The entertainment between the two peoples differed greatly. The Greeks were more into discussions and conversation at their symposium. The Romans on the other hand preferred visual entertainment such as musicians, dancers, jugglers at their dinners. (This is not to say that the Greeks did not have this type of entertainment, but a loose comparison of the two cultures) Tragedies were popular in Greek theater also sophisticated comedy while the Romans liked bawdy, earthy comedy and perfected the art of the mime. The Greeks did not have gladiatorial combats, the Romans did.

Greek theater originated as a result of the worship of the god Dionysus. The actors were free citizens of Athens, and, though the consequence of violence could be depicted, showing the act of violence was strictly prohibited. Roman theater was commercial, the actors were slaves, and violence was explicitly depicted. Also, women may have appeared on Roman stages, at least in comedies.
